"We are some way off from achieving our objectives, but with
better co-operation from employers and a greater willingness on their
part to accept our advice, I believe we will," Mr. Knight said.
"The Industrial Training Division, for its part, is always
ready to offer assistance to any employer who wishes to start an
apprenticeship scheme or any school leaver who wishes to become an
apprentice," he added.
Employers and school-leavers who are interested in apprentice
training may contact officers of the Industrial Training, Division of
the Labour Department at 5-282523, extensions 71 and 82.
